The Science Behind Soccer-Specific Core Training

Soccer demands a specific type of core strength—one that combines stability with rotational power and quick directional changes. Standard crunches alone won’t cut it for the soccer field. Instead, football core training should focus on multi-directional movements that mimic game situations.

Research published in the Journal of Strength and Conditioning Research shows that soccer players who engage in sport-specific core training programs demonstrate significant improvements in:

  • Shot power and accuracy
  • Sprint speed and change of direction ability
  • Balance during single-leg movements
  • Injury prevention, especially for ACL and groin issues common in female players
  • Recovery stability after aerial challenges

Important Note: Women soccer players often experience different injury patterns than men, with higher rates of ACL injuries. A strong core helps stabilize the knee and hip joints, significantly reducing injury risk.

The Complete 6-Week Core Program for Female Soccer Players

This progressive program is designed specifically to enhance pitch performance abs and core strength for the female soccer athlete. Each phase builds upon the previous one, gradually increasing intensity and sport-specificity.

Phase 1: Foundation Building (Weeks 1-2)

Focus on establishing proper core activation and basic strength before advancing to more dynamic movements.

Foundation Workout A

Beginner-Friendly

Exercise Sets Reps/Time Rest
Dead Bug 3 10 per side 30 sec
Plank 3 30-45 sec 45 sec
Bird Dog 3 8 per side 30 sec
Glute Bridges 3 15 45 sec
Modified Side Plank 2 20-30 sec each 30 sec

Foundation Workout B

Beginner-Friendly

Exercise Sets Reps/Time Rest
Pallof Press 3 10 per side 30 sec
Hollow Body Hold 3 20-30 sec 45 sec
Standing Cable Rotation 3 12 per side 45 sec
Superman Hold 3 15-20 sec 30 sec
Mountain Climbers 3 30 sec 45 sec

Coaching Tip: During this foundation phase, focus on quality over quantity. Perfect form is essential for building the correct movement patterns and preventing injury.

Phase 2: Strength Development (Weeks 3-4)

Now that you’ve established proper core activation, it’s time to build strength that will translate directly to improved kicking power exercises and on-field performance.

Strength Development Workout A

Intermediate

Exercise Sets Reps/Time Rest
Weighted Russian Twists 3 15 per side 45 sec
Cable Woodchoppers 3 12 per side 45 sec
Stability Ball Rollouts 3 10-12 60 sec
Side Plank with Rotation 3 8-10 per side 45 sec
Medicine Ball Slams 3 15 60 sec

Strength Development Workout B

Intermediate

Exercise Sets Reps/Time Rest
Hanging Leg Raises 3 10-12 60 sec
Plank with Shoulder Tap 3 12 per side 45 sec
Weighted Sit-ups 3 15 45 sec
Standing Band Rotations 3 15 per side 45 sec
Medicine Ball Russian Twists 3 12 per side 60 sec

Phase 3: Sport-Specific Integration (Weeks 5-6)

This final phase integrates your core strength with soccer-specific movements to ensure direct transfer to the pitch. These exercises enhance your soccer stability workout routine with game-like scenarios.

Soccer-Specific Core Workout A

Advanced

Exercise Sets Reps/Time Rest
Medicine Ball Rotational Throws 4 8 per side 60 sec
Single-Leg BOSU Ball Stands with Soccer Ball Toss 3 45 sec per leg 45 sec
Cable Anti-Rotation Holds with Kick Simulation 3 10 per side 60 sec
Lateral Medicine Ball Throw with Sprint 4 6 per side 90 sec
Plank with Alternating Knee-to-Elbow 3 12 per side 45 sec

Soccer-Specific Core Workout B

Advanced

Exercise Sets Reps/Time Rest
Medicine Ball Side Throws (Simulating Throw-ins) 3 10 per side 60 sec
Single-Leg Romanian Deadlift to Balance with Soccer Ball 3 10 per leg 45 sec
Stability Ball Jackknives 3 12-15 60 sec
Resisted Lateral Shuffles with Core Engagement 3 30 sec per direction 45 sec
TRX Suspended Plank with Soccer Ball Pass Under 3 8 per side 60 sec

Proper Form: The Key to Effective Core Training

Even the most perfectly designed football core training program can be ineffective—or worse, dangerous—if exercises aren’t performed correctly. Here are some essential form tips for maximizing your results:

Breathing Techniques for Core Activation

Proper breathing is fundamental to effective core engagement. Many female soccer players make the mistake of holding their breath during core exercises, which can increase blood pressure and decrease stability.

  • Bracing: Imagine preparing to take a punch to the stomach. This full-core engagement is ideal for most power movements.
  • Diaphragmatic breathing: Focus on breathing into your belly rather than your chest, especially during stability exercises.
  • Exhale on exertion: For dynamic movements like medicine ball throws, exhale during the most challenging part of the movement.

Common Form Mistakes to Avoid

Watch out for these frequent errors that can compromise your pitch performance abs development:

  1. Arching the lower back: This disengages the core and puts stress on the spine.
  2. Neck strain: Your neck should remain in a neutral position during most core exercises.
  3. Hip flexor dominance: Many “ab” exercises actually work the hip flexors more than the core if performed incorrectly.
  4. Rushing through movements: Control and tempo are crucial for optimal core development.
  5. Neglecting the transverse abdominis: This deep core muscle is essential for stability but often overlooked.

Coach’s Note: Consider recording yourself or working with a qualified strength coach initially to ensure proper form. Small adjustments can make a tremendous difference in exercise effectiveness and safety.

Integrating Core Work Into Your Soccer Training Schedule

Knowing when to incorporate these kicking power exercises into your existing soccer training schedule is crucial for optimal results without overtraining.

Sample Weekly Integration Schedule

Day Soccer Training Core Training Notes
Monday Technical Skills (60 min) Strength Workout A (30 min) Focus on quality movements after skill work
Tuesday Team Tactical Session (90 min) Rest or Light Core Activation (10 min) Active recovery with gentle core engagement
Wednesday Light Technical Work (45 min) Strength Workout B (30 min) Perfect day for more intensive core work
Thursday Team Tactical Session (90 min) Rest Allow for recovery before game preparation
Friday Pre-Game Preparation (60 min) Core Activation Circuit (15 min) Light activation work only
Saturday Game Day Pre-game Core Activation (10 min) Focus on activating core before competition
Sunday Recovery Session Rest or Gentle Core Mobility (15 min) Emphasis on recovery and preparation for next week

Pre-Game Core Activation Routine

This quick 10-minute routine helps prime your core for optimal performance on game day:

  1. Dead bug variations: 2 sets of 8 per side
  2. Bird dog: 2 sets of 8 per side
  3. Plank with shoulder taps: 2 sets of 10 per side
  4. Standing medicine ball rotations: 2 sets of 8 per side
  5. Light cable chops or band rotations: 2 sets of 10 per side

Performance Tip: On game day, focus on core activation rather than fatigue. The goal is to prime the nervous system and enhance core responsiveness, not to exhaust the muscles.

Measuring Progress and Adjusting Your Program

To ensure your soccer stability workout program is effective, establish clear metrics to track your progress:

Performance Assessment Tests

Conduct these tests every 2-3 weeks to measure your core function improvements:

  1. Plank Hold Test: Measure maximum plank hold time with proper form.
  2. Medicine Ball Throw: Measure distance of rotational medicine ball throws.
  3. Single-Leg Stability: Time how long you can maintain balance on one leg with eyes closed.
  4. Kicking Power: Measure ball velocity with a radar gun if available.
  5. Speed and Agility Drills: Track improvements in soccer-specific movement patterns.

When to Progress or Modify

Use these guidelines to determine when to advance your program:

  • If you can complete all prescribed sets and reps with perfect form and minimal fatigue, increase difficulty.
  • If you notice plateaus in performance metrics, consider changing exercises while maintaining the same movement patterns.
  • If you experience pain (not normal muscle fatigue), modify exercises immediately and consider consulting a sports physiotherapist.
  • During heavy competition periods, reduce volume but maintain intensity to preserve strength without overtraining.

Nutrition Strategies to Support Core Development

Your nutrition plays a crucial role in developing and maintaining strong abs for soccer performance. Here are key nutritional strategies to support your football core training:

Macronutrient Timing for Optimal Core Development

Strategic timing of your nutrition can enhance recovery and muscle development:

Timing Nutritional Focus Example
Pre-Workout (1-2 hours before) Moderate protein, complex carbs Greek yogurt with berries and granola
During Extended Sessions Electrolytes, fast-digesting carbs Sports drink with electrolytes
Immediate Post-Workout (30 min) Protein and carb combination Protein shake with banana
Evening Recovery Meal Protein, vegetables, healthy fats Salmon, sweet potato, and broccoli

Female-Specific Nutritional Considerations

Women soccer players have specific nutritional needs that differ from their male counterparts:

  • Iron: Female athletes are more prone to iron deficiency due to menstruation. Include iron-rich foods like lean red meat, spinach, and legumes.
  • Calcium: Essential for bone health and muscle function. Aim for 1,000-1,200mg daily through dairy, fortified plant milks, and leafy greens.
  • Protein: Female soccer players should aim for 1.6-1.8g per kg of body weight daily to support muscle development and recovery.
  • Vitamin D: Critical for calcium absorption and immune function. Consider supplements if you have limited sun exposure.
  • Omega-3 Fatty Acids: Support recovery and reduce inflammation. Include fatty fish, walnuts, and flaxseeds regularly.

Nutritional Note: Adjusting your nutrition around your menstrual cycle can optimize performance. During the luteal phase (after ovulation), you may need slightly more carbohydrates and calories to maintain energy levels.

Common Questions About Ab Training for Women Soccer Players

How often should I do soccer-specific core training?

For optimal results, aim for 3-4 dedicated core sessions per week, with at least one day of rest between intense sessions. During the competitive season, you may reduce to 2-3 sessions but maintain intensity.

Will these workouts give me visible abs?

While these kicking power exercises will develop your abdominal muscles, visible abs are primarily determined by body fat percentage, which is heavily influenced by nutrition. The primary goal of these workouts is functional strength for soccer performance, not aesthetic results.

Should I train my core differently during season vs. off-season?

Yes. During off-season, focus on building strength with higher volume and more challenging exercises. In-season, maintain with lower volume but similar intensity, and emphasize recovery.

Is it normal to feel core exercises more in my hips than my abs?

Many core exercises activate the hip flexors, which is normal. However, if you feel exercises exclusively in your hip flexors, you may need to adjust your form to better engage your core muscles.

How long until I see performance improvements on the field?

Most players notice initial stability improvements within 2-3 weeks. Significant performance enhancements typically become evident after 4-6 weeks of consistent training.
